There was no shortage of rain during the month of May which pushed
the system into flood. Fishing is only getting under way in the
last week but it is off to a very good start with 3 salmon caught
for 7 rods. Senator Dardis set the standard when he landed a fantastic
13lbs 4oz. salmon on Lough Fermoyle.
Mr Michael MacDonagh (Galway) responded with a fine 9lbs salmon
from the banks of Dereen Lough, caught on a Black Shrimp. The same
fly also proved very effective for Mr John Connolly (Clare) who
landed a beautiful 12lbs fish on river beat 2.
So an impressive start as the salmon run is only just getting under
way. We look forward to June when the run will be at its peak and
July onwards when the sea trout really come into play.
